Output 51d80fe4e1e8ef37a4353fce691768a7ee4fbd5f4957830ddd4a3736be81aee8:0
- value
- 1499934430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9eb42686a3f126ba483a78ed9f24ea603773840e OP_EQUAL
- address
- 3GAAVvozj5kJwXyLBkHLo51VDRcFapimzL
- transaction
- 51d80fe4e1e8ef37a4353fce691768a7ee4fbd5f4957830ddd4a3736be81aee8